Latest Patents
One of his latest patents is a processing method that involves setting a workpiece with a metal surface on a precision processing machine. This method includes forming multiple grooves with a V-shaped cross-section at regular intervals. The process ensures that a uniform color is visually recognized across the workpiece when viewed from a specific angle. Another significant patent is an on-machine measurement device designed to locate the tip position of a machining tool. This device measures the height of both a reference plane and a machined surface to accurately determine the tool's position based on specified machining depth.
